Capsule endoscopy is a diagnostic test used to examine the gastrointestinal tract and check for disorders and conditions such as Crohn's disease, polyps and malabsorption. The procedure is an alternative to traditional endoscopy and could provide a better patient experience. The patient is prepared by attaching sensors to their abdomen. Sedation or anaesthesia are not needed before taking the capsule. The capsule is swallowed with water. The capsule has its own camera and light and takes a series of images. While the capsule passes through the body, it sends images to a data recorder which is typically worn in a shoulder bag, close to the waist. Patients can go about their normal routine and the entire procedure takes about eight hours. Afterwards, images from the data recorder are downloaded and analysed to provide a report to the patient's consultant, who will review it with the patient. The capsule is disposable and will pass through the body naturally with bowel movement. The procedure, and the reporting process, can be undertaken outside of a hospital setting. This can be more convenient for the patient, and free up hospital space. Countess of Chester Hospital NHS Foundation Trust's Commercial Procurement Service (CPS) wishes to award a national framework agreement for the provision of a capsule endoscopy managed service which will allow NHS authorities and other public sector bodies to procure the services from a compliant purchasing framework. The proposed framework agreement will allow NHS Organisations to procure these Services in a legally compliant manner, with the assurance that Suppliers have met rigorous criteria.
